The common theme of the various chapters of the thesis is the issue of optimal resource allocation in information networks with quality of service (QoS) and performance requirements. In particular, the following instances of such problems are studied: (i) Server allocation in an interconnected queueing system which models parallel multi-resolution image formation in automatic target recognition (ATR) and multi-stage inspection in wafer manufacturing; (ii) connection admission control (CAC) in multi-service single-hop wireless networks; (iii) an optimal routing strategy in ad hoc wireless networks with a power consumption performance criterion, and its sensitivity to estimation error in the channel model. In this dissertation, a systematic and analytic study of these problems is developed. Such a study of any system consists of three distinct stages of modeling, mathematical analysis, and solution-evaluation/model-validation. Though each stage reveals specific and distinct information about the optimal solution, only taken together does a complete picture emerge. Hence, associated with each of the above three problems, elements of modeling, mathematical analysis, and solution-evaluation/model-validation are investigated.; The contributions of the dissertation are: (1) Study and analysis of the performance of server allocation policies in interconnected queues with the expected makespan criterion. (2) A systematic approach to connection admission control and service provisioning in a multi-service single-hop cellular network with QoS requirements. The approach provides an appropriate framework for understanding the interaction of physical layer concerns and network layer issues. The approach is illustrated by the solution of the CAC problem in a multi-service single-hop wireless network with outage-based QoS. (3) Sensitivity analysis for an optimal routing strategy in a wireless ad hoc network with distributed information, in the presence of error in channel quality estimation.
